Marks Distribution and Minimum Passing Marks
For a Student to be declared passed, must secure minimum
40% marks in both continuous evaluation in the form of
Assignment and Term End Examination separately and a total
of 50% in each Course (Paper).
Theory Examination (Year End Examination)
Each Theory Examination of each Course (Paper) carries
75 marks and minimum passing marks being 30. Every student
has to clear each course by securing at least 30 marks.
Practical Examination (Year End Examination)
Each Practical Examination of each Semester carries 75
marks and minimum passing 30 marks. Every student has to
clear each Year Practical by scoring at least 30 marks.
The distribution of Marks for Practical Examination are
as follows:
Written based 25
Practical based 25
Viva based 25
Total Marks 75
